Check Digit Verification of cas no
The CAS Registry Mumber 1718-90-7 includes 7 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 4 digits, 1,7,1 and 8 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 9 and 0 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 1718-90:
(6*1)+(5*7)+(4*1)+(3*8)+(2*9)+(1*0)=87
87 % 10 = 7
So 1718-90-7 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Phthalide synthesis through dehydrogenated lactonization of the C(sp3)-H bond by photoredox catalysis

A practical and efficient method is established for the direct oxidative lactonization of the C(sp3)-H bonds relying on visible-light-induced photoredox catalysis. This protocol expediently allows the delivery of diverse phthalides using oxygen as the sole terminal oxidant under metal-free conditions at room temperature. Notably, the choice of an appropriate hydrogen atom transfer (HAT) cocatalyst is revealed to be critical for the success of this process.
